As a key leader within Amazon's Global Real Estate & Facilities (GREF) team, the Occupancy Planner (OP) will oversee the strategic and tactical management of space and allocations within the corporate real estate portfolio for their assigned area. The area lead collaborates closely with various stakeholders to drive successful occupancy planning initiatives and deliver data-driven recommendations for future space requirements. The OP will be expected to align real estate strategy to business needs in partnership with key GREF stakeholders and maintain a customer centric approach. The role will partner with both business leaders and employees to understand and influence space needs and requirements to inform supply and demand allocations. The role will be responsible for developing strategic recommendations on business line space allocations at a city level by leveraging Amazon’s size and scale and translating business requirements into effective solutions aligned with the workplace strategy. The OP will oversee Sub‑Saharan Africa, Israel, and Mediterranean regions to include planning, budgeting, and activities that support corporate office locations across their assigned area. Key job responsibilities Manage and guide an OP team of vendors responsible for the tactical occupancy planning across the area, ensuring all activities align with Amazon’s goals and standards. Oversee the collection, verification, and analysis of headcount and space data, including current capacity and future projections, to support strategic occupancy planning and area optimization. Act as the primary liaison between the OP area teams, the GREF EMEA OP manager, and local business units. Ensure effective communication and collaboration to gather strategic direction and align area occupancy plans with regional requirements and local business needs. Develop occupancy scenarios and migration plans, evaluating multiple options to deliver data‑driven recommendations that support real estate strategy and business goals. Project manage all occupancy planning activities, including data collection, scenario analysis, and presentation of recommendations for your assigned area to the regional OP lead; facilitate alignment calls with Workplace Strategists. Oversee all reporting on area‑based occupancy metrics, space allocations, and other relevant data to support real estate decisions and portfolio strategy. Manage day‑to‑day operational occupancy requests and coordinate with GREF teams to ensure accurate and up‑to‑date space utilization data and as‑built documentation for assigned area.
